
The Quran is the holy book of Islam, believed by Muslims to be the word of God as revealed to the Prophet Muhammad. It covers a wide range of topics, including matters of faith, ethics, morality, and guidance for personal conduct.
Regarding the relationship between the Quran and science, there are some Muslims who believe that the Quran contains scientific miracles or knowledge that was not known at the time of its revelation. They argue that certain verses in the Quran provide insights or predictions that align with scientific discoveries made centuries later.
Some examples often cited include references to embryology, the water cycle, the expansion of the universe, and other natural phenomena. Muslims who hold this perspective believe that these scientific references in the Quran serve as evidence of its divine origin.
It's important to note that this view is not universally accepted among Muslims or by the scientific community at large. While there may be passages in the Quran that can be interpreted in a way that aligns with scientific discoveries, others argue that these interpretations are subjective and often rely on cherry-picking certain verses while ignoring the broader context.
The majority of Islamic scholars emphasize that the primary purpose of the Quran is spiritual guidance and moral teachings, rather than providing detailed scientific explanations. They argue that the Quran uses language and metaphors accessible to its original audience and should not be interpreted as a scientific textbook.
In summary, the relationship between the Quran and science is a complex and often debated topic. While some Muslims find harmony between certain scientific discoveries and interpretations of Quranic verses, others view them as separate domains, each with its own distinct purpose.

Science Described in Qur'an:
The Quran is primarily a religious and spiritual text, and its main purpose is to guide individuals in matters of faith, morality, and ethical conduct. While the Quran does not provide detailed scientific explanations or serve as a scientific manual, there are verses that touch upon natural phenomena and the creation of the universe. However, it's important to note that the Quran's descriptions are often metaphorical, poetic, and not intended to provide detailed scientific knowledge.
Here are a few examples of topics related to science that are mentioned in the Quran:
1. Creation of the Universe: The Quran describes the creation of the universe in several verses, using language that speaks of the heavens and the earth being created in stages and that they were initially a single entity. These descriptions have been interpreted by some as references to the Big Bang theory and the subsequent formation of galaxies and celestial bodies.
2. Embryology: The Quran refers to the development of the human embryo in the womb, using symbolic and metaphorical language. Some Muslims interpret these verses as aligning with certain stages of embryonic development, although the descriptions are not detailed enough to match modern scientific understanding.
3. Natural Phenomena: The Quran mentions various natural phenomena such as rain, wind, and the alternation of day and night. These references are often used to emphasize the power and wisdom of God in creating and controlling the universe.
It's important to approach these Quranic references to natural phenomena with a nuanced perspective. The Quran uses language and imagery that is accessible to people from different time periods and cultural contexts, and its primary purpose is to convey spiritual and moral messages. It's not a scientific textbook, and any attempts to extract detailed scientific information from it should be done cautiously, keeping in mind the historical and literary context of the verses.
